India, Nov. 15 -- Reacting to a show-cause notice and his suspension from the BJP, former union minister RK Singh on Saturday announced his resignation from the party, stating that he could not respond to the notice as the charges were "not specified".

RK Singh said he submitted his resignation to the BJP national president, JP Nadda. This came just hours after the party suspended him a day after NDA's landslide win in the Bihar assembly election, citing "anti-party activities".

"I have sent my resignation to the party. The letter sent by me to the state office and the resignation sent to the honourable national president of the BJP are attached," RK Singh said in a post on X.
